8 guez 52 !------------------------------------------------------------
9     ! Set parameters for convectL
10     ! (includes microphysical parameters and parameters that
11     ! control the rate of approach to quasi-equilibrium)
12     !------------------------------------------------------------
13 guez 3
14 guez 52 ! *** ELCRIT IS THE AUTOCONVERSION THERSHOLD WATER CONTENT (gm/gm) ***
15     ! *** TLCRIT IS CRITICAL TEMPERATURE BELOW WHICH THE AUTO- ***
16     ! *** CONVERSION THRESHOLD IS ASSUMED TO BE ZERO ***
17     ! *** (THE AUTOCONVERSION THRESHOLD VARIES LINEARLY ***
18     ! *** BETWEEN 0 C AND TLCRIT) ***
19     ! *** ENTP IS THE COEFFICIENT OF MIXING IN THE ENTRAINMENT ***
20     ! *** FORMULATION ***
21     ! *** SIGD IS THE FRACTIONAL AREA COVERED BY UNSATURATED DNDRAFT ***
22     ! *** SIGS IS THE FRACTION OF PRECIPITATION FALLING OUTSIDE ***
23     ! *** OF CLOUD ***
24     ! *** OMTRAIN IS THE ASSUMED FALL SPEED (P/s) OF RAIN ***
25     ! *** OMTSNOW IS THE ASSUMED FALL SPEED (P/s) OF SNOW ***
26     ! *** COEFFR IS A COEFFICIENT GOVERNING THE RATE OF EVAPORATION ***
27     ! *** OF RAIN ***
28     ! *** COEFFS IS A COEFFICIENT GOVERNING THE RATE OF EVAPORATION ***
29     ! *** OF SNOW ***
30     ! *** CU IS THE COEFFICIENT GOVERNING CONVECTIVE MOMENTUM ***
31     ! *** TRANSPORT ***
32     ! *** DTMAX IS THE MAXIMUM NEGATIVE TEMPERATURE PERTURBATION ***
33     ! *** A LIFTED PARCEL IS ALLOWED TO HAVE BELOW ITS LFC ***
34     ! *** ALPHA AND DAMP ARE PARAMETERS THAT CONTROL THE RATE OF ***
35     ! *** APPROACH TO QUASI-EQUILIBRIUM ***
36     ! *** (THEIR STANDARD VALUES ARE 0.20 AND 0.1, RESPECTIVELY) ***
37     ! *** (DAMP MUST BE LESS THAN 1) ***
